  • Hi! I'm Rebecca from Yarn + Chai, and in this video, I'll walk you step-by-step through my crochet pattern for the Simple Twisted Earwarmer.
    This is a beginner-level pattern, written in American Standard Terms. As with all Yarn + Chai videos, you can follow along with the written pattern on the left side of your screen!

    Love the pattern. Can you tell me the height of the headwarmer as I am using thicker wool and larger hook

    • @YarnandChai
      @YarnandChai  4 ปีที่แล้ว

      Finished Sizes: 17″ x 3.5″ (toddler), 18″ x 4″ (child), 20″ x 4.5″ (teen/adult small), 21″ x 4.5″ (adult large)
